Nicklas Backstrom's season with Brynäs IF concluded after a quarterfinal loss to Växjö Lakers. He recorded 30 points in 45 games and expressed enjoyment in returning to play hockey. Backstrom reflected on his experience, stating he had no expectations and was grateful for the chance to play. He mentioned uncertainty about his future, indicating discussions about a contract extension had not occurred during the season. Despite disappointment in the playoff outcome, he emphasized his happiness in returning to the sport he loves.
